Technical Field
The utility model relates to the technical field of target machining, in particular to a circular magnetic target grinding electromagnetic clamp.
Background
The round target is a common target in targets, the surface of the round target needs to be processed after casting or spraying is finished, and the existing grinding technology cannot meet the requirement along with the increase of the diameter of the round target.
In the application document with the publication number of CN201920176594.X, a circular target auxiliary grinding device is mentioned, the circular target to be processed is placed on a circular protrusion A and a circular protrusion B, then surrounding propping screws are sequentially screwed down, when the elastic pad contacts with the side surface of the circular target and stops in the first screwing down, the elastic pad is applied with force again in the second screwing down and the third screwing down, the elastic pad is placed on a grinding machine, an electromagnet holds a base, then two pipes are inserted into a through hole, one pipe is connected with a waste liquid barrel, one pipe is connected with a flushing pump, in the grinding process after preparation, the knife grinding is carried out, the upper surface of the circular target is ground, metal chips are generated in the grinding process, the metal chips flow into a counter bore along with the grinding liquid, the flushing pump continuously injects grinding liquid into the counter bore, the grinding liquid in the counter bore continuously flows out from the other through the pipe, after the processing in the waste liquid barrel is finished, the high-purity metal chips in the waste liquid barrel are recovered, and certain defects still exist, and the specific defects are needed to be optimized, and are obtained as follows: the side of the target is positioned by the existing grinding device, so that the side cannot be ground, meanwhile, the existing clamp is manually adjusted, the manually adjusted force is small, and the target cannot be well clamped.

Referring to fig. 1-3, the present utility model provides a technical solution:
the utility model provides a circular magnetism target grinding electromagnetic fixture, including L type base 1, the top of L type base 1 is equipped with support frame 101, the top of support frame 101 is equipped with spacing frame 102, the inside of spacing frame 102 is equipped with spacing groove 103, the inside of spacing frame 102 is equipped with circular target 105, the top both ends of spacing frame 102 are equipped with dodges mouthful 104, through installing the suitable position with support frame 101, afterwards transversely place circular target 105 in spacing groove 103 inside, circular target 105 is fixed this moment, the surface of can polishing later according to the demand with circular target 105 vertical place side of polishing;
the L-shaped base 1 is fixedly connected with the support frame 101, the limiting groove 103 is in a cross shape and is spliced with the round target 105, the round target 105 is convenient to place, the transverse section area of the limiting pad 108 is smaller than that of the avoidance port 104, the limiting pad 108 freely enters and exits the avoidance port 104, the position of the round target is convenient to fix, the limiting pad 108 is fixedly connected with the electric telescopic rod 106, the electric telescopic rod 106 is fixedly connected with the mounting seat 107, the limiting pad 108 is convenient to drive to fix the round target 105, the support frame 101 is connected with the L-shaped base 1 through a bolt, and the position of the support frame 101 is convenient to adjust.
In this embodiment, referring to fig. 1, 2 and 3, a limit pad 108 is disposed inside the two avoidance ports 104, an electric telescopic rod 106 is disposed on one side of the limit pad 108, a mounting seat 107 is disposed on one side of the electric telescopic rod 106, an electromagnetic chuck 2 is disposed between the two mounting seats 107, a plurality of suction ports 201 are disposed on one side of the electromagnetic chuck 2, a mounting plate 202 is disposed on one side of the electromagnetic chuck 2, a dual-purpose pump 203 for charging and pumping is disposed on one side of the mounting plate 202, the suction ports 201 absorb the round target 105 at this time by starting the dual-purpose pump 203 for charging and pumping, the round target 105 is initially positioned, the electric telescopic rod 106 is started to clamp both sides of the round target 105, then a grinding knife starts to grind the surface of the round target 105, the electric telescopic rod 106 is contracted, the round target 105 is turned over to grind the other side, and the side can be ground as well;
the air pipe is arranged in the dual-purpose pump 203, and is fixedly connected with the suction port 201, so that the round target 105 can be adsorbed conveniently, and the limiting frame 102 is arranged at the bottom of the electromagnetic chuck 2, so that the round target 105 can be fixed conveniently.
The working flow of the utility model is as follows: when the circular magnetic target grinding electromagnetic clamp is used, firstly, under the condition that the support frame 101 is connected with the L-shaped base 1 through bolt connection, the support frame 101 is installed at a proper position, under the condition that the connection relation between the L-shaped base 1 and the support frame 101 is fixedly connected, and the connection relation between the limiting groove 103 and the circular target 105 is splicing, the circular target 105 is placed inside the limiting groove 103, then the air pipe is arranged inside the charging and pumping dual-purpose pump 203, and under the condition that the connection relation between the air pipe and the suction port 201 is fixedly connected, the charging and pumping dual-purpose pump 203 is started, at the moment, the suction port 201 adsorbs the circular target 105, the circular target 105 is initially positioned, then under the condition that the connection relation between the limiting pad 108 and the electric telescopic rod 106 is fixedly connected, the electric telescopic rod 106 is started to clamp two sides of the circular target 105, then the grinding knife starts to grind the surface of the circular target 105, then the electric telescopic rod 106 is contracted, the other side of the circular target 105 is ground, and the side can be ground in the same way.
